Product Description

SE is proud to present our Mini 16x Microscope with Illuminator. This microscope was made with the stamp, coin, and antique collectors in mind. Lightweight and compact—this pocket-sized microscope is perfect for everyday use or travel, and it works just as well as its full-sized counterpart. Powerful 16x magnification allows you to see the finest details. The 2 bright LEDs can be adjusted to ideally illuminate the viewing area. This microscope requires 3 AG7 batteries, which are included.

Directions for use:
(1) Place object on a flat surface.
(2) Look through the viewfinder and adjust the focus until object is clear.
(3) Slide the LED light switch to turn on if illumination is required.

I ordered this scope to help with hobbies, primarily - electronics, high photo detail, and the occasional splinter removal. The optics are good and the light is VERY BRIGHT - almost too bright for me, but the main reason I decided to add a comment is that the unit is very small.

You have to have your eye right up to it, like a regular microscope, in order to see anything, since the eyepiece is very small. I wear eyeglasses, so I had to lose the glasses in order to use this at all - you cannot get your eyes close enough with glasses on. People who do not wear glasses, or younger folks would maybe not have this problem, but even after you get your eyes in close enough, the area you can view is very small as well - due to the fact that this is a microscope, I am sire.

I took a moment to measure the unit - the eye opening where you "look" at the enlarged view is just under 1/4" wide, so you can imagine how close your eye must be to see anything. Once you are there, the view is good. If your light goes out, you're in trouble, because the light appears to be necessary to see anything, but again - the light included is more than bright enough.

The height of the unit is 1.5 inches - I thought for some reason from the pictures that it would be 3-4 inches tall, but it is actually very small. The barrels are about a 5/8" diameter. The unit does not stand up on its own- you DO have to hold it in place for whatever you are viewing. Construction is OK for the price, but I don't expect you should subject it to much abuse, or it feels like it may break.

Anyway, it is a decent product for the price, but wanted to warn you about the size, if that may be an issue for you.

This is a pretty nice little pocket magnifier. It's much smaller than I thought it would be, at 1-1/4 inches long. Magnification is about 6X or so, not 45X.

Field of view is pretty good, about a quarter of an inch across on a flat surface if you get right up close to the magnifier, appearing as about an inch and a half across magnified. It would be stressful on the eyes to use for for an extended period.
The image is nice, bright, and sharp, with some mild chromatic aberration (colorful fringes on high contrast areas) visible near the edges.
If you're looking for a tiny, well designed ~6X magnifier, this is a great choice. It's good for looking at knife edges, leaves, fingerprints, print color separations, and other things that are just a bit too small to see clearly with naked eyes.

The only thing I don't like is that it's not what it claims to be. At 45X magnification, a 1/4 inch field of view should appear almost a foot across, or more realistically, the apparent 1-1/2 inches that I see through the scope should be a magnification of an area only a 30th of an inch across.
